Joint Opposition raises alarm over proposed Anti-Corruption (Amendment) Bill
Sri Lanka, Aug. 5 -- The Joint Opposition raised alarms over the proposed Anti-Corruption (Amendment) Bill where it stated bail provisions threaten the Fundamental Rights and will worsen the deadly prison overcrowding.
The statement signed by one time minister Prof. G. L. Peiris stated the following,: The Joint Opposition issues this statement to express profound concern and to raise public alarm over the Anti-Corruption (Amendment) Bill gazetted by the Government, particularly Clause 17 amending section 149 of the Anti-Corruption Act, No. 9 of 2023.
The proposed amendment makes all offences under the Act cognizable and non-bailable in accordance with the Bail Act. More critically, where a person is suspected or accused of soliciting, a...
